Same Day Water Removal Cost in Bainbridge Island, WA

The cost of same day water removal var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Bainbridge Island, WA. Our estimates are free and based on a thorough assessment of your property.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ment $100 – $500 Severity of damage and size of affected area
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Amount of water and type of equipment needed
Drying and Dehumidification $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area and type of equipment needed
Cleaning and Sanitizing $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and type of equipment needed
Final Inspection and Touch-ups $100 – $500 Complexity of job and type of equipment needed

Common Questions About Same Day Water Removal

Q: What causes water damage in my home?

Hidden Leaks: Water damage can be caused by hidden leaks, burst pipes, or other plumbing issues. It’s essential to identify and address the source of the problem quickly to prevent further damage.

Q: How long does it take to dry out my home?

Quick Drying: We use specialized equipment and techniques to speed up the drying process, ensuring your home is dry and safe within 3-5 days.

Q: Will I need to replace my carpets or flooring?

Repair or Replace: In some cases, it may be necessary to replace damaged carpets or flooring. But, we’ll work with you to assess the situation and find out the best course of action.
